Corrado Tiralongo (L) serves a customer at the takeaway area of his Barcino restaurant in Barcelona, Spain, Oct. 28, 2020. On Oct. 15, the government of Catalonia in northeast Spain decided to close all bars and restaurants for 15 days, in an attempt to slow down the spread of coronavirus. And Barcelona, as the largest city of Catalonia, is no exception. Now Tiralongo's restaurant cannot serve customers inside or on the terrace. It can only provide takeaway and delivery service.(Photo by Ismael Peracaula/Xinhua)
